How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Shadow Hills?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shadow Hills Studio Apartments | $1,666 | $1,395 | $2,549 |
| Shadow Hills 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,035 | $1,400 | $3,258 |
| Shadow Hills 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,673 | $1,850 | $4,038 |
| Shadow Hills 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,172 | $2,295 | $3,750 |
| Shadow Hills 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,426 | $3,426 | $3,426 |
